閱讀592 返回首頁    go 網易 go 網易蜂巢


私有鏡像中心

私有鏡像中心是用戶私人鏡像倉庫的管理中心,管理以下兩類鏡像倉庫:

1.  自定義鏡像的鏡像倉庫——用戶有完整操作權限的鏡像倉庫,鏡像來源如下:

  • 通過 Dockerfile 創建的自定義鏡像;
  • 蜂巢容器另存為的自定義鏡像;
  • Docker 客戶端創建的自定義鏡像。

2.  收藏鏡像的鏡像倉庫——從 蜂巢鏡像中心 收藏的官方、第三方公開鏡像(如何收藏鏡像)。

目錄

鏡像中心層級結構

蜂巢私有鏡像中心的層級結構如下圖所示: 私有鏡像中心層級結構.jpg

  • 一個鏡像倉庫包含多個版本;
  • 當鏡像倉庫中不包含任何鏡像的版本時,該鏡像倉庫為空。

每一層都支持各種操作,例如:

  • 私有鏡像中心層:支持創建鏡像倉庫、列出所有鏡像倉庫等;
  • 鏡像倉庫層:支持通過 Dockerfile 構建新鏡像、設置鏡像倉庫的訪問控製權限等;
  • 版本層:支持刪除一個特定的版本等。

私有鏡像中心主頁麵

登錄蜂巢控製台,點擊左側導航菜單的「鏡像倉庫」,進入私有鏡像中心: 私有鏡像中心 界麵展示.png

你可以在「鏡像倉庫」主界麵查進行如下操作:

  • 點擊「創建鏡像倉庫」創建新的鏡像倉庫;
  • 查看鏡像倉庫基本信息,如鏡像倉庫名、更新時間、鏡像倉庫包含版本數等;
  • 點擊「鏡像倉庫設置」修改鏡像倉庫的各種屬性。
  • 通過切換標簽,顯示在鏡像中心收藏的鏡像(如何收藏鏡像)。

創建鏡像倉庫

蜂巢支持用戶使用自定義鏡像,你可以通過以下方式創建自定義鏡像:


鏡像倉庫管理

  • 在鏡像倉庫列表,點擊相應的鏡像名稱,進入到「鏡像倉庫詳情」頁麵。你可以在「鏡像倉庫詳情」查看倉庫名稱、訪問權限、基本描述、詳細描述等信息:私有鏡像中心 鏡像倉庫詳情頁.png
    說明:使用「鏡像倉庫詳情頁」提供鏡像的下載地址,你可以通過 Docker 客戶端下載該鏡像(顯示下載地址規則:當鏡像倉庫中存在 latest 版本時,默認地址為下載 latest 版本;否則,默認地址為最新上傳的版本)。

  • 通過鏡像倉庫詳情頁的「版本」標簽頁,可以查看鏡像倉庫各個版本的詳細信息,如下圖所示:私有鏡像中心 版本.png
    • 對於正在構建的鏡像(或構建失敗的鏡像),可以實時查看構建日誌;
    • 對於通過 Dockerfile 構建的鏡像,還可以查看構建該鏡像的 Dockerfile。

  • 通過鏡像倉庫詳情頁的「設置」按鈕,可以對鏡像倉庫的各個屬性進行修改:
    • 當你想公開自己某個鏡像倉庫時,修改該鏡像的訪問權限為「公開」;
    • 在「設置鏡像倉庫」頁麵,可以「刪除」鏡像倉庫(沒有構建鏡像或處於使用中的鏡像倉庫無法刪除)。

最後更新:2017-01-03 10:48:50

  上一篇:go 如何進行網絡測試
  下一篇:go Java快速入門(鏡像)